Hasbro has stated that they like to keep a small group of "core characters" available at all times. This usually is interpreted as being Cobra Commander, Snake Eyes, Duke, and Storm Shadow. And, so, we have gotten a lot of resculpts of these guys since the 25th Anniversary line started, many of them quite similar to one another. However, each of these characters (as well as other important characters) was released many times, in different uniforms, during the lifetime of the original Real American Hero line. Some of the uniforms are best left forgotten (orange mohawk Zartan, anyone?), but several are unique uniforms that would look outstanding re-envisioned with modern technology. Some of the highest-potential designs seem to be 1991 Cobra Commander (with the red mask), 1993 Cobra Commander (seriously, no hooded Commander in black yet?), 1991 Snake Eyes (with the "Jason Voorhees" mask), 1993 Snake Eyes (the first Ninja Force version), 1993 Duke (desert camo and the larger helmet), and 1992 Storm Shadow (black and white pattern)--and that's just those four characters, and not including possible figures based on comic-only or cartoon-only costumes (like unmasked Snake Eyes). What are the chances of seeing any of these (or other updated, unused vintage outfits) in the line, given that we'll be seeing these four characters in new forms as long as the line lasts?
